I don't doubt it. I now feel a little deprived because I've honestly never listened to anything Steve Winwood has been involved in. Not to get this whole thing off-topic, but do you have any recommendations?


hell,...get off topic,....i mean i started the thread so its mine i guess,...

winwood

as far as i know he was in the bands:
spencer davis group (often known for gimme some lovein)
traffic
blind faith
go

out of the four,......i'm really into traffic and blind faith

clapton and winwood were both in blind faith, which only put on one album because clapton ran off to do the whole delany and bonnie and friends thing (whatever)

after blind faith broke up winwood reformed traffic,....i think that album was called 'john barley corn must die'


you should pick up the blind faith album,....or atleast just download 'cant find my way home' and 'presence of the lord',......

as for traffic,.....i'll suggest their ablum 'heavy traffic' as a startin point,....but imo they are all good
